Hawaii Convention Center Related Coverage The World conservation congress is just three weeks away. The global event will take place Sept. 1 to 10 bringing around 5,000 delegates to the state that represent 170 countries. The summit is projected to generate up to $62 million in total economic impact for the state. With the event comes an international spotlight. Published August 12, 2016 - 12:06am Updated: August 12, 2016 - 12:05am HONOLULU (AP) — The Hawaii Supreme Court has ruled that a Honolulu prisoner serving a five-year sentence on an escape charge should be set free. Hawaii News Now reports that 52-year-old Eugene Paris had been convicted of escape after missing a scheduled check-in at the prison as part of his agreement in a work furlough program. Duke Kahanamoku was the Michael Phelps of his day. The Hawaiian swimmer who earned the title ambassador of aloha won six Olympic medals between 1912 and 1934. Hawaiians still adore him and celebrate his legacy during a weeklong festival at Waikiki Beach from Aug. 20 to 28 called Duke’s OceanFest. It started as a one-day celebration in 2002 and has expanded to a nine-day festival that coincides with Kahanamoku’s birthday. The world-class swimmer and father of surfing was born Aug. 24, 1890.
